Hi all — quick note ahead of the weekly eng sync for our new on-call engineer joining the rotation. The address autocomplete widget (Wayfinder) is our most paged component. Most alerts trace to the suggestion cache going stale or the geocoding upstream timing out; both have documented mitigations. Please don't restart the indexer during business hours without checking with the Maps pod first. We'll walk through a recent incident at the sync. The runbook and escalation steps live on the page below.

runbook for tagug-hafog: https://jira.lumiclabs.internal/projects/pages/pages/9773c0d8

## Hermetic Build Migration — Runbook

If Orchadel builds fail post-cutover, first check the sandbox cache volume, then the toolchain pin file. Do not fall back to the legacy builder without paging the build lead. Rollback state and migration progress are tracked in the `buildmeta` database. To inspect current migration status, connect with the string below.

database URL for bahop-yagep: mssql://sildor_svc:35ha7jz@db-fb6d.nelvrodyn.example:5432/casath

Finance Review Summary — Harwick Street Lease. Renegotiation with Pellgrove Estates concluded last week. We secured a 12% reduction on base rent and a two-year break clause, offset by taking on internal maintenance costs. Net annual saving is projected at roughly 8% of facilities spend. Sales leads should note that showroom space on the ground floor is unchanged, so client demos continue as normal. The savings feed directly into next year's commercial plans, summarised confidentially below.

board note of kaguf-kawig: Novdorax Logistics plans to raise the Aldax list price by 41.6 percent in July. The board signed off on a budget of $484.6 million for Project Druiel. The renewal with Gorirox Logistics closes at $136.6 million a year, 37.5 percent above the last contract. Project Silmir slips by a full year because of the audit delay.

Handover: Queue-depth autoscaler (Corvid)

Rhea — passing the Corvid autoscaler work to you for review. The scaling decision now uses a five-minute weighted average of queue depth rather than instantaneous readings, which eliminated the flapping we saw during the Fennmark launch. Cooldown logic is unchanged. Watch the downscale path especially; the hysteresis band is intentionally asymmetric. The branch was tested against staging with the following configuration values.

settings of bahip-hahip:
[wenath]
host = wenath.lumiclabs.corp
user = wenath_svc
database = wenath_prod